Common questions

How many calories are in Natural Vanilla Extract?

Natural Vanilla Extract by Queen has 335 kcal per 100 g.

How much protein is in Natural Vanilla Extract?

Natural Vanilla Extract contains 0 g of protein per 100 g.

Is Natural Vanilla Extract high in carbs?

Yes — carbohydrates provide 100% of its calories (81.3 g per 100 g, of which 70.9 g is sugar).

Is Natural Vanilla Extract high in sugar?

Yes — 70.9 g of sugar per 100 g, roughly 18 teaspoons. Sugar makes up 87% of its carbohydrates.

Is Natural Vanilla Extract low in sodium?

Yes — just 3.6 mg per 100 g (0% of the daily value), which qualifies as low sodium.

Why does Natural Vanilla Extract have a Nutri-Score of D?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from sugar (70.9 g). Overall that places it in band D.

How much Natural Vanilla Extract is 100 calories?

About 30 g of Natural Vanilla Extract equals 100 kcal. It is energy-dense, so small amounts add up quickly.
